The feedback prior to mine is pretty spot on, so I will just leave you all with this, well done your master plan to troll the folks testing your game is a success.
Rain through the roof? very little means to counteract or nullify the weather system? I trust the dev team is good at programming, but common reasoning seems to be lacking. Introducing a system that dramatically punishes the player with no way to nullify it is just silly, and then not even checking to make sure the rain does not go into the house is just common sense that appears to be lacking. My feedback is very low confidence in the development team at this point. I won't even begin to discuss the lack of bug fixes on very important issues like sieges and crafting. It's almost like you guys are wanting the game to fail or at the very least run the testers off by trolling them.
Not the most useful feedback unless it encourages you all to actually think before implementing things in the future.